Anduril Industries is seeking a Senior Systems Engineer for its Battlespace Awareness team in Waltham, MA, focused on developing advanced command and control software for military applications. The ideal candidate should have extensive experience in systems engineering and be proficient in modeling, simulation, and programming, particularly with Python
Job Summary
Anduril Industries is transforming military capabilities by bringing cutting-edge autonomy, AI, and computer vision to the defense industry.
The role involves leading requirements decomposition and developing sophisticated modeling frameworks to validate algorithmic performance under various scenarios.
Highly competitive equity grants are included in the majority of full-time offers alongside top-tier benefits.
